Transaction e85464a266fc5051778df5fd3da185c3486b8dea20f54dcdacbf16e8881cc257
1 Input
1 Output
-
e85464a266fc5051778df5fd3da185c3486b8dea20f54dcdacbf16e8881cc257:0
- value
- 6330698
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9959fe4d7b59ed8ce565f0bc8bca634513553620 OP_EQUAL
- address
- 3Ffs7k2u4Seve1ApRECJArcshVKSx9Knk1